A growing accountancy firm in Milton Keynes is seeking an Accounts Semi-Senior to prepare accounts and tax returns, produce management accounts, and work directly with clients. This role offers a salary between £38,000 to £42,000, hybrid working arrangements, and a supportive culture.
You will gain exposure to a variety of assignments and enjoy a flexible work-life balance with genuine opportunities for career progression. AAT qualified and candidates studying for ACCA or ACA are encouraged to apply.

How to prepare for a job interview at Addington Ball
✨Know Your Numbers
Make sure you brush up on your accounting knowledge, especially around preparing accounts and tax returns. Familiarise yourself with the latest regulations and practices in accountancy, as this will show your potential employer that you're serious about the role.
✨Showcase Your Client Interaction Skills
Since this role involves working directly with clients, be prepared to discuss your previous experiences in client management. Think of specific examples where you've successfully communicated complex information or resolved issues, as this will highlight your interpersonal skills.
✨Emphasise Your Growth Mindset
This firm values career progression, so be ready to talk about your aspirations and how you plan to grow within the company. Mention any relevant courses or qualifications you're pursuing, like ACCA or ACA, to demonstrate your commitment to professional development.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are a few thoughtful questions about the firm's culture, the types of assignments you'll be handling, and opportunities for advancement. This not only shows your interest in the role but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
